Job Title: Supportive Services Coordinator

Department: Youth Outreach Adolescent Community Awareness Program (YOACAP)

Reports to: Unit Director

Position Summary

The Supportive Services Coordinator is a new position within Out-of-School Time (OST) organizations. This position will work with OST providers to increase student accessibility to OST programs. The Coordinator will work with program staff to complete and support Student Accommodation plans. This includes connect students and their families to the relevant supports such as connections to health resources (mental, behavior or physical), immunizations, parenting classes, benefits access, food resources, transportation, clothing, etc. This position will also support with ensuring student participants have the accessibility supports they need to participate in summer OST programs.
